After checking in early at Dublin's Connolly Train Station, you'll soon be in Belfast, where your coach tour begins! See one of Belfast’s most well-known landmarks, the two Harland & Wolfe Cranes, nicknamed Samson and Goliath.
Take the coast road north from Belfast past the coastal villages of Glenariff, Cushendall and Cushendun. Prepare your eyes for stunning views of the sea to the right, and the mountains or the Glens of Antrim to the left. You can even glimpse the Scottish coast on a clear day.
Enjoy a lovely pub lunch at the Fullerton Arms in Ballintoy (costs not included).
Heading onwards to the Giant’s Causeway, Ireland's only World Heritage Site, you'll spend some time climbing over the ancient stones, snapping some photos, and enjoying the myths and legends that surround this world-famous attraction. After one last short stop at the ancient ruins of Dunluce Castle, head back to Belfast to return to Dublin.
